108s to loctite or not to loctite on re-assembly

Post by Magicarcher » Wed Apr 28, 2021 8:34 pm

Just had my 108s refurbished after stripping them down. I now have the task of re-assembly. The question I have is should I use loctite on the threads or not? I can't help but think it is just a matter of time before they go again and given all the posts regarding seized and sheared bolts I have read, I fear that loctiting them is just asking for trouble should I ever need to strip them again. My preference would be not to, but I notice some others have said they did.

I would be interested in your thoughts.

108s to loctite or not to loctite on re-assembly

Post by mr wilks » Wed Apr 28, 2021 9:09 pm

I wouldn't & never have done , once you out them back together at what you think are tight leave alone 24hrs , then try them all again & i'd be amazed if you don't get a extra half turn on at least half .
I suppose you could glue them & the extra turn would "break" the bond ?
